了解服务器搭建的基本概念

服务器搭建是指在物理服务器或虚拟机上安装操作系统、配置网络、部署应用程序等一系列操作,以实现特定功能的过程,搭建服务器空间主要是为了提供网站、云服务、游戏服务等。
选择合适的硬件设备
- 服务器主机:选择一台性能稳定、兼容性好的服务器主机,如Intel或AMD的CPU,足够的内存和存储空间。
- 硬盘:选用高速、大容量的硬盘,如SSD或NVMe SSD,以提高数据读写速度。
- 网络设备:选择稳定的网络设备,如交换机、路由器等,确保网络连接稳定。
安装操作系统
- 选择操作系统:根据需求选择合适的操作系统,如Windows Server、Linux(如CentOS、Ubuntu等)。
- 安装操作系统:将操作系统安装到服务器主机上,按照提示完成安装过程。
配置网络

- 配置IP地址:为服务器分配一个静态IP地址,确保服务器在网络中的唯一性。
- 配置网络参数:设置子网掩码、默认网关、DNS服务器等网络参数。
- 开放端口:根据需求,在防火墙中开放相应的端口,如80(HTTP)、443(HTTPS)等。
部署应用程序
- 安装应用程序:根据需求安装相应的应用程序,如Apache、Nginx、MySQL等。
- 配置应用程序:按照应用程序的配置文件,设置数据库连接、日志文件路径等参数。
- 部署网站:将网站文件上传到服务器,配置虚拟主机,使网站能够正常访问。
安全加固
- 更新系统:定期更新操作系统,修复已知漏洞。
- 配置防火墙:设置防火墙规则,限制非法访问。
- 安装安全软件:安装杀毒软件、防病毒软件等,防止恶意攻击。
- 数据备份:定期备份服务器数据,以防数据丢失。
优化性能
- 调整系统参数:优化系统参数,如内存分配、文件系统等,提高系统性能。
- 硬件升级:根据需求,升级服务器硬件,如CPU、内存、硬盘等。
- 使用缓存:配置缓存,如Redis、Memcached等,减轻服务器压力。
监控与维护

- 监控服务器:使用监控工具,如Nagios、Zabbix等,实时监控服务器状态。
- 定期检查:定期检查服务器硬件、软件,确保正常运行。
- 备份与恢复:定期备份服务器数据,以便在出现问题时快速恢复。
FAQs:
Q1:搭建服务器空间需要哪些硬件设备? A1:搭建服务器空间需要硬件设备包括服务器主机、硬盘、网络设备等,选择性能稳定、兼容性好的硬件设备是关键。
Q2:如何保证服务器安全? A2:为了保证服务器安全,需要定期更新操作系统、配置防火墙、安装安全软件、进行数据备份等,要关注安全漏洞,及时修复已知漏洞。
